在sqlplus中执行
insert into tablename(rq,zdid,mintime)
values('2009-01-24 12:23:23',400,to_date(null,'yyyy-mm-dd hh24:mi:ss'));
已创建一行
rq,mintime都是date型数据
在jsp页面中
mintime=null;
sql=“insert into tablename(rq,zdid,mintime)
values('2009-01-24 12:23:23',400,to_date('"+mintime+"','yyyy-mm-dd hh24:mi:ss'))”;
出现错误:
java.sql.SQLException: ORA-01841: (完整) 年份值必须介于 -4713 和 +9999 之间, 且不为 0
请高手解答!为什么在sqlplus里不会报错啊?
insert into tablename(rq,zdid,mintime)
values('2009-01-24 12:23:23',400,to_date(null,'yyyy-mm-dd hh24:mi:ss'));
已创建一行
rq,mintime都是date型数据
在jsp页面中
mintime=null;
sql=“insert into tablename(rq,zdid,mintime)
values('2009-01-24 12:23:23',400,to_date('"+mintime+"','yyyy-mm-dd hh24:mi:ss'))”;
出现错误:
java.sql.SQLException: ORA-01841: (完整) 年份值必须介于 -4713 和 +9999 之间, 且不为 0
请高手解答!为什么在sqlplus里不会报错啊?
解决方案 »
- 【不弄懂,不结贴】数据库连接封装:JAVA线程安全【疑惑】
- HQL日期区间查询如何实现?
- 谁能帮改下这验证码
- jsp中session.setattribute("")的用法
- 奇怪的按钮不响应问题,毫无思路。
- 用struts框架,使用<html:file>上传文件,如何设置一个默认的文件?请高手指点迷津,谢谢!!
- 请问jsp中触发ocx中的事件,怎么接返回的参数?
- 如何实现网站中常见的“记住密码”这一功能?
- 用myeclipse中打不开tomcat的首页
- 下拉菜单的连动问题?
- hibernate 中的hql语句
- 跪求帮忙,新手的白痴问题,weblogic\javabean\oracle……刚学习看了很多书,但是还是感觉很迷茫,找不到哪里有又傻瓜又全面的文章。
...
sql=“insert into tablename(rq,zdid,mintime)
values('2009-01-24 12:23:23',400,to_date("+mintime+",'yyyy-mm-dd hh24:mi:ss'))”;
...这样试试,其他不变.
如果是null,就转化成""就可以了。